The Champions League group stage kicks off with an exciting clash as Juventus hosts Borussia Dortmund. Both teams are eager to make a strong start in the 2025/26 edition of Europe’s premier club competition.

Juventus secured their place in the group stage by finishing fourth in Serie A, just as Borussia Dortmund did in the Bundesliga. This means both sides qualified at the very last moment of their domestic campaigns, setting the stage for an intense showdown.

The Italian giants enter this match on the back of a thrilling 4-3 victory over Inter Milan in the Derby d’Italia, boosting their confidence and morale. With three games played in Serie A, Juventus leads the standings with a perfect record, making them a formidable opponent.

Meanwhile, Borussia Dortmund also arrives in excellent form after a 2-0 away win against Heidenheim. The German side currently sits second in the Bundesliga, having collected seven points from three matches. This promising start reflects their ambition to compete strongly in Europe this season.

Team news and tactical preview

Juventus coach Tudor is expected to stick with the defensive trio that shut down Inter Milan, continuing to rely on Kalulu as the right-sided midfielder. On the left, Cambiaso returns to his role, providing balance to the squad.

Up front, David is likely to start again, this time from the opening whistle. He impressed as a substitute against Inter, and his inclusion shows Tudor’s trust in his attacking abilities alongside Vlahovic, who has been a consistent starter.
